Subject: [Bug tree-optimization/99408] s3251 benchmark of TSVC vectorized by clang runs about 7 times faster compared to gcc
Date: Wed, 11 Jan 2023 19:03:59 +0000	[thread overview]
Message-ID: <bug-99408-4-gX0AUlxBbm@http.gcc.gnu.org/bugzilla/> (raw)
In-Reply-To: <bug-99408-4@http.gcc.gnu.org/bugzilla/>

https://gcc.gnu.org/bugzilla/show_bug.cgi?id=99408

--- Comment #3 from Jan Hubicka <hubicka at gcc dot gnu.org> ---
with zen4 gcc build loop takes 19s, while aocc 6.6.

aocc:

.LBB0_1:                                # %for.cond22.preheader
                                        # =>This Loop Header: Depth=1
                                        #     Child Loop BB0_2 Depth 2
        vbroadcastss    a(%rip), %zmm20
        xorl    %ecx, %ecx
        .p2align        4, 0x90
.LBB0_2:                                # %vector.body
                                        #   Parent Loop BB0_1 Depth=1
                                        # =>  This Inner Loop Header: Depth=2
        vmovups c(%rcx), %zmm13
        vmovaps %zmm20, %zmm12
        vmovups e(%rcx), %zmm0
        vaddps  b(%rcx), %zmm13, %zmm20
        vmulps  %zmm13, %zmm0, %zmm13
        vmovaps %zmm20, %zmm15
        vpermt2ps       %zmm12, %zmm29, %zmm15
        vmovups %zmm20, a+4(%rcx)
        vmovups %zmm13, b(%rcx)
        vmulps  %zmm0, %zmm15, %zmm12
        vmovups %zmm12, d(%rcx)
        addq    $64, %rcx
        cmpq    $127936, %rcx                   # imm = 0x1F3C0
        jne     .LBB0_2
